Attaining an NCLEX Certificate Path

Embarking on the journey to becoming a licensed Registered Nurse requires dedication and focused study. The National Council Licensure Examination (NCLEX) serves as the standardized test for nursing candidates, evaluating their competence in providing safe and effective patient care. Successful passing of the NCLEX grants the door to a rewarding profession.

  • Study thoroughly for the exam by utilizing reliable study materials, including textbooks, practice questions, and prep program courses.
  • Become acquainted yourself with the NCLEX exam format, content areas, and question types.
  • Develop effective test-taking to manage your time efficiently and tackle challenging questions strategically.
  • Review regularly with mock exams to build confidence and identify areas that require further study.
  • Seek support from instructors, mentors, or study groups to resolve any doubts or concerns.

Bear in mind that the NCLEX is a challenging exam, but with consistent effort, you can pass your goal and become a licensed nurse.
